目前非常流行的微服务架构,谁能告诉我应该从哪开始学习?都学习什么?

2021-01-18 19:06发布

15条回答
haotata
2021-01-18 20:15

微服务架构的主要作用是将功能分解到离散的各个服务当中,从而降低系统的耦合性,并提供更加灵活的服务支持。

概念:把一个大型的单个应用程序和服务拆分为数个甚至数十个的支持微服务,它可扩展单个组件而不是整个的应用程序堆栈,从而满足服务等级协议。

定义:围绕业务领域组件来创建应用,这些应用可独立地进行开发、管理和迭代。在分散的组件中使用云架构和平台式部署、管理和服务功能,使产品交付变得更加简单

目前流行的:

第一套微服务架构解决方案:Spring Boot + Spring Cloud Netflix
第二套微服务架构解决方案:Spring Boot + Dubbo + Zookeeper
第三套微服务架构解决方案:Spring Boot + Spring Cloud Alibaba



一周热门 更多>